VIP will expand by five retail stores

June 15, 2007

Lewiston, Maine-based VIP Parts, Tires & Service will add five stores to its line-up during its 2008 fiscal year, which starts in September.

Each retail outlet will span 12,500 square feet and have eight bays, says VIP CEO and President John Quirk.

Three will be located in New Hampshire and two will be located in Maine.

VIP achieved $107 million in sales last year, Quirk told moderntiredealer.com. It's the 12th largest independent tire store chain in the United States, according to Modern Tire Dealer research.
